Cars in Chignik Lake
The total number of cars in Chignik Lake is 24, which amounts to 0.8 vehicles for every person who commutes by car.
In 2006, there were 0 auto theft crimes reported in Chignik Lake.
Working and Commuting
0 women and 2 men in Chignik Lake are professional drivers. Together they make up 6% of the Chignik Lake work force.
32 people (22% of the population) in Chignik Lake work. 2 work from home, and 30 commute. The median income for the year 2000 was $12,708.
10% of all commuters in Chignik Lake ride in a car. People who commute in Chignik Lake typically spend under five minutes getting to work.
Fuel use
The number of homes in Chignik Lake using oil-based fuel for heating is 35, which makes up 95% of homes.
All types of fuel and the number of homes using them for heating are:
- Oil (35)
- Other (2)
